Senior Director, Platform Operations

Description -

HP is looking for a highly capable Senior Director of Platform Operations to lead the support and management of our Print Cloud platform and operations. You will be responsible for the strategies and operational plans to ensure the availability, scalability, performance, and security of our Cloud platform. You will report to the SVP of Print Software Platform and Solutions and work closely with cross-functional teams, including product management, engineering, architecture, information technology, and cyber security to drive innovation and efficiency in our operations.

You will have responsibility for release management, cloud provisioning and FinOps, monitoring and observability, site reliability engineering (practices and processes to create highly reliable and scalable solutions and code red (outage escalation processes), etc. This role requires a strong technical background in Cloud computing, excellent leadership skills, and a proven track record of successfully managing large-scale Cloud Environments.

Responsibilities:

  • Lead and manage a team of engineers responsible for managing and supporting our Print Cloud platforms and solutions.
  • Oversee the deployment, monitoring, and maintenance of software releases ensuring high availability, scalability, and performance.
  • Ownership of reporting on platform performance/availability (SLAs).
  • Establish Incident Management processes and procedures .
  • Responsible for running a 24x7x365 Cloud Infrastructure and Operations organization with staff located in multiple Global locations.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to implement best practices, standards, and policies related to Cloud infrastructure architecture and operations.
  • Drive continuous improvement efforts to optimize performance, reliability, cost-efficiency, and security.
  • Identify potential points of failure and effectively implement processes that support the rapid growth and improve the overall delivery of current products as well as acquired products.
  • Provide technical guidance and mentorship to team members, fostering their professional growth and development.
  • Establish and maintain effective communication channels with stakeholders, providing regular updates on infrastructure projects and initiatives.
  • Develop and manage the infrastructure budget, ensuring cost-effective allocation of resources.
  • Manage Capex, and Opex costs; appropriate value for investments.
  • Establishes key KPI, SLA’s, metrics and measurements demonstrating area health. Communicates through operational reviews. Measures and tracks against industry benchmarks and standards.

Requirements:

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or a related field. A Master's degree is preferred.
  • 10 years' experience working as a Director or Senior Director with demonstrated success in operating mission critical software services in a Cloud environment such as Amazon Web Services, Google Cloud Platform, Microsoft Azure, or other enterprise Cloud platforms.
  • 5 years of firsthand experience in 24x7x365 Cloud Operations.
  • 5 years of experience managing data center operations.
  • Demonstrated experience in designing and implementing highly available, scalable, and secure Cloud infrastructure solutions.
  • Proficient in infrastructure automation (IaC) tools such as AWS CloudFormation, Ansible, or Chef.
  • In-depth understanding of DevOps principles and practices, including CI/CD pipelines, containerization.
  • Experience with infrastructure monitoring, logging, and analytics tools (e.g., DataDog, NewRelic, LogicMonitor).
  • Experience setting up and maintaining an on-call system (PagerDuty, OpsGenie)
  • Solid understanding of cybersecurity principles and best practices related to Cloud infrastructure.
  • Strong leadership and managerial skills, with the ability to effectively lead and motivate a diverse team across different time zones.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to collaborate and influence stakeholders at all levels of the organization.
